Karakteristik Madu Kaliandra Dari Jenis Lebah Madu Yang Berbeda Ditinjau Dari Fisikokimia

Sabtika, Linda Oktaviatus (2018) Karakteristik Madu Kaliandra Dari Jenis Lebah Madu Yang Berbeda Ditinjau Dari Fisikokimia. Sarjana thesis, Universitas Brawijaya.

Abstract

Madu merupakan salah satu produk lebah yang dihasilkan dari nektar bunga yang diolah oleh lebah menjadi pakan yang disimpan dalam sarang lebah dengan beberapa kandungan gizi antara lain karbohidrat, asam amino, protein serta beberapa jenis vitamin dan mineral. Tanaman kaliandra merupakan salah satu tanaman pakan ternak jenis leguminosa yang memiliki bunga dengan nektar yang sering dikonsumsi oleh lebah madu dengan warna madu yang terang dan memiliki rasa yang manis. Lebah yang menghasilkan madu antara lain lebah Apis mellifera, Apis cerana, Apis dorsata dan Trigona sp. Tujuan penelitian ini untuk mengetahui perbandingan kualitas madu kaliandra dari jenis lebah madu Apis melifera, Apis cerana dan Trigona sp. yang ditinjau dari kadar air, keasaman, gula pereduksi, aktivitas enzim diastase dan hidroksimetilfurfural (HMF). Materi penelitian yang digunakan adalah madu kaliandra yang dihasilkan dari lebah madu jenis Apis melifera, Apis cerana dan Trigona sp. Variabel pengamatan pada penelitian adalah kadar air, keasaman, gula pereduksi, viii aktivitas enzim diastase dan hidroksimetilfurfural. Metode penelitian yang digunakan adalah percobaan menggunakan Rancangan Acak Lengkap (RAL) yang dianalisis dengan Analisis Ragam (ANOVA) dan dilanjutkan dengan uji Beda Nyata Terkecil (BNT). Hasil penelitian menunjukkan bahwa perbedaan jenis lebah memberikan pengaruh yang sangat nyata (P<0,01) terhadap kadar air, keasaman, gula pereduksi, aktivitas enzim diastase dan hidroksimetilfurfural. Rata-rata kadar air madu tertinggi terdapat pada Trigona sp. yaitu 35% dan terendah pada Apis cerana 19,57%. Rata-rata keasaman madu tertinggi terdapat pada Trigona sp. yaitu 102,73 mL NaOH/kg dan terendah pada Apis cerana 23,67 mL NaOH/kg. Rata-rata gula pereduksi madu tertinggi pada Apis cerana yaitu 65,11% dan terendah pada Trigona sp. 47,84%. Rata-rata aktivitas enzim diastase madu tertinggi terdapat pada Apis cerana yaitu 6,52 DN dan terendah pada Apis mellifera 3,04 DN serta Hidroxymethylfurfural (HMF) madu tertinggi terdapat pada Trigona sp. yaitu 20,46 mg/kg dan terendah pada Apis mellifera 2,31 mg/kg. Kesimpulan dari penelitian adalah madu kaliandra yang dihasilkan dari lebah jenis Apis cerana memiliki kualitas yang lebih baik ditinjau dari kadar air, keasaman, gula pereduksi, aktivitas enzim diastase dan hidroxymethylfurfural (HMF) dibandingkan dengan madu dari jenis lebah Apis mellifera dan Trigona sp. Saran dari penelitian ini untuk peternak lebah madu di Indonesia dapat menambah populasi dari lebah jenis Apis cerana karena memiliki keunggulan kualitas madu yang lebih baik dari pada madu yang dihasilkan dari jenis lebah Apis mellifera dan Trigona sp. yang ditinjau dari sifat fisikokimianya. Penelitian ini dapat dilakukan penelitian lanjutan dengan menggunakan nektar dari jenis bunga yang ix berbeda untuk mengetahui bagaimana kandungan fisikokimianya pada madu tersebut dan perlu disempurnakan yang didasarkan dengan waktu pemanenan dan cara ekstraksi yang benar sehingga dapat menjadikan informasi yang paten pada peternakan rakyat.

English Abstract

The aim of this research was to compare the Calliandra honey with different honey bee species based on their physicochemical characteristics. The observed physicochemical characteristics consisted of moisture content, acidity, reducing sugar, diastase enzyme activity and hydroxymethylfurfural (HMF). The method of this research was field experiment using Completely Randomize Design (CDR) in 3 treatments and 4 replications. The treatments were P1 (honey of calliandra from Apis mellifera), P2 (honey of calliandra from Apis cerana), and P3 (honey of calliandra from Trigona sp. Data of this research were analyzed with Analysis of Variance (ANOVA), if there was a very significant difference between treatment, analysis of data was continued with Least Significant Difference (LSD). The result showed that bee’s species highly significant affect (P<0.01) to all variables. The maximum value of moisture content, acidity and hydroxymethylfurfural (HMF) in this research were found in honey of Calliandra from Trigona sp. that have moisture content 35%, acidity 102.73 ml NaOH/kg and hydroxymethylfurfural 20.46 mg/kg and the minimun from Apis cerana that have moisture content 19.57%, acidity 23.67 vi mL NaOH/kg and hydroxymethylfurfural (HMF) 6.52 mg/kg. The maximun value of reducing sugar and diastase enzyme activity were found in honey of Calliandra fron Apis cerana that have reducing sugar 65.11%, diastase enzyme activity 13.62 DN and the minimum from Trigona sp. that has reducing sugar 47.84% and Apis mellifera that has diastase enzyme activity 3.04 DN.
